Jim wrote...
> Is it possible to execute a BAT file from the HP3000?
If your PC is running RemSH compatible service (which is not installed
by default, as far as I understand), you can use REMSH.NET.SYS from the
3000 side. It's mainly for interfacing Unix based systems, but I recall
that HP3000-L members have also used it with Windows.
Details on REMSH.NET.SYS should be in one of the MPE manuals, eg at
the docs.hp.com web site or probably in the HP3000-L archives (using
keyword search).
